[ 512.628775] Bye! Because the target_kobj pointer is null in sysfs_do_create_link_sd(). The pointer is assigned by new_smi->io.dev->driver->p. If ipmi_si driver is not registered, new_smi->io.dev->driver->p is null and it will be used when try_smi_init() calling platform_device_add(). Fix this oops by registering the driver before calling platform_device_add().
